当前位置:首页 > 文章列表 > 文章 > 前端 > HTML中如何正确使用section标签分节

HTML中如何正确使用section标签分节

2025-08-16 13:30:50 0浏览 收藏

哈喽!大家好,很高兴又见面了,我是golang学习网的一名作者,今天由我给大家带来一篇《section标签在HTML中用于定义文档中的一个独立部分或节,通常用于对内容进行分节。它有助于提高网页的语义化和可访问性,使屏幕阅读器和其他辅助技术能够更好地理解页面结构。要实现内容分节,可以按照以下步骤使用section标签:确定需要分节的内容区域,例如文章的不同章节、页面的不同部分等。在HTML中使用标签包裹这些内容区域。可以为每个section添加适当的标题(如到标签),以增强语义化。示例代码如下:

引言

这是引言部分的内容。

正文

这是正文部分的内容。

结论

这是结论部分的内容。

通过这种方式,可以清晰地将内容划分为不同的部分,提高网页的可读性和可访问性。》,本文主要会讲到等等知识点,希望大家一起学习进步,也欢迎大家关注、点赞、收藏、转发! 下面就一起来看看吧!

section 标签的主要作用是语义化地组织文档内容,将页面划分为独立且主题相关的区域,1. 提升页面结构的可读性与维护性;2. 通过明确主题和使用标题(h1-h6)增强可访问性与SEO;3. 可嵌套使用以实现细粒度内容划分,但应避免滥用;4. 与 article、nav、aside 等其他语义化标签协同使用,构建清晰的文档结构;5. 相较于无语义的 div 标签,section 更适合表达有逻辑结构的内容区块;6. 可通过 CSS 正常样式化,提升视觉层次。正确使用 section 标签有助于提高网页的可访问性、可维护性和搜索引擎优化效果。

section标签有什么用?内容分节如何实现?

section 标签的主要作用是语义化地组织文档内容,将页面划分成独立的、主题相关的区域。它让浏览器和开发者更好地理解页面的结构,也方便进行样式化和脚本操作。内容分节的实现,其实就是利用 section 标签将内容按主题划分,提升可读性和维护性。

section标签有什么用?内容分节如何实现?

解决方案

Section 标签是 HTML5 中新增的一个语义化标签,用于定义文档中的节(section)。一个节通常包含一个主题,比如文章中的章节、标签式对话框中的标签页、或者网站上的各个主要区域。

section标签有什么用?内容分节如何实现?

Section 的基本用法

使用 section 标签非常简单,只需要将相关的内容包裹在

之间即可。例如:

section标签有什么用?内容分节如何实现?
<section>
  <h2>第一章:故事的开始</h2>
  <p>很久很久以前,在一个遥远的国度...</p>
</section>

<section>
  <h2>第二章:冒险的旅程</h2>
  <p>主角踏上了寻找宝藏的旅程...</p>
</section>

Section 与其他语义化标签的关系

Section 标签经常与其他语义化标签一起使用,例如:

  • :用于表示文档、页面或应用程序中独立的、完整的、可以独立分发的内容。Article 可以包含多个 section。

内容分节的实现

内容分节的核心在于合理地使用 section 标签,将页面内容按照主题进行划分。以下是一些建议:

  1. 明确主题:在开始划分 section 之前,先明确每个 section 的主题。一个 section 应该只包含一个主题,避免内容混淆。
  2. 使用标题:每个 section 应该包含一个标题(h1-h6),用于概括该 section 的主题。标题不仅方便用户快速了解内容,也有利于搜索引擎优化。
  3. 合理嵌套:Section 标签可以嵌套使用,用于表示更细粒度的内容划分。例如,一个 article 可以包含多个 section,而每个 section 又可以包含多个子 section。
  4. 避免滥用:不要为了使用 section 标签而随意划分内容。只有当内容确实可以按照主题进行划分时,才应该使用 section 标签。

一个更复杂的例子

<article>
  <h1>文章标题:探索未知世界</h1>

  <section>
    <h2>第一部分:准备工作</h2>
    <p>在开始探索之前,我们需要做好充分的准备...</p>

    <section>
      <h3>物资清单</h3>
      <ul>
        <li>食物</li>
        <li>水</li>
        <li>地图</li>
      </ul>
    </section>
  </section>

  <section>
    <h2>第二部分:旅程开始</h2>
    <p>我们踏上了前往未知世界的旅程...</p>
  </section>
</article>

这个例子展示了 article 标签包含多个 section,而 section 又可以嵌套 section 的用法。

Section 标签的正确使用,能显著提升网页的可访问性和可维护性。

HTML5 中还有哪些其他有用的语义化标签?

除了 section 标签之外,HTML5 还引入了许多其他的语义化标签,例如

,
NumPyvectorize舍入问题及解决方法NumPyvectorize舍入问题及解决方法
上一篇
NumPyvectorize舍入问题及解决方法
JS如何检测对象私有属性
下一篇
JS如何检测对象私有属性
查看更多
最新文章
查看更多
课程推荐
  • 前端进阶之JavaScript设计模式
    前端进阶之JavaScript设计模式
    设计模式是开发人员在软件开发过程中面临一般问题时的解决方案,代表了最佳的实践。本课程的主打内容包括JS常见设计模式以及具体应用场景,打造一站式知识长龙服务,适合有JS基础的同学学习。
    543次学习
  • GO语言核心编程课程
    GO语言核心编程课程
    本课程采用真实案例,全面具体可落地,从理论到实践,一步一步将GO核心编程技术、编程思想、底层实现融会贯通,使学习者贴近时代脉搏,做IT互联网时代的弄潮儿。
    516次学习
  • 简单聊聊mysql8与网络通信
    简单聊聊mysql8与网络通信
    如有问题加微信:Le-studyg;在课程中,我们将首先介绍MySQL8的新特性,包括性能优化、安全增强、新数据类型等,帮助学生快速熟悉MySQL8的最新功能。接着,我们将深入解析MySQL的网络通信机制,包括协议、连接管理、数据传输等,让
    500次学习
  • JavaScript正则表达式基础与实战
    JavaScript正则表达式基础与实战
    在任何一门编程语言中,正则表达式,都是一项重要的知识,它提供了高效的字符串匹配与捕获机制,可以极大的简化程序设计。
    487次学习
  • 从零制作响应式网站—Grid布局
    从零制作响应式网站—Grid布局
    本系列教程将展示从零制作一个假想的网络科技公司官网,分为导航,轮播,关于我们,成功案例,服务流程,团队介绍,数据部分,公司动态,底部信息等内容区块。网站整体采用CSSGrid布局,支持响应式,有流畅过渡和展现动画。
    485次学习
查看更多
AI推荐
  • ChatExcel酷表:告别Excel难题,北大团队AI助手助您轻松处理数据
    ChatExcel酷表
    ChatExcel酷表是由北京大学团队打造的Excel聊天机器人,用自然语言操控表格,简化数据处理,告别繁琐操作,提升工作效率!适用于学生、上班族及政府人员。
    3182次使用
  • Any绘本:开源免费AI绘本创作工具深度解析
    Any绘本
    探索Any绘本(anypicturebook.com/zh),一款开源免费的AI绘本创作工具,基于Google Gemini与Flux AI模型,让您轻松创作个性化绘本。适用于家庭、教育、创作等多种场景,零门槛,高自由度,技术透明,本地可控。
    3393次使用
  • 可赞AI:AI驱动办公可视化智能工具,一键高效生成文档图表脑图
    可赞AI
    可赞AI,AI驱动的办公可视化智能工具,助您轻松实现文本与可视化元素高效转化。无论是智能文档生成、多格式文本解析,还是一键生成专业图表、脑图、知识卡片,可赞AI都能让信息处理更清晰高效。覆盖数据汇报、会议纪要、内容营销等全场景,大幅提升办公效率,降低专业门槛,是您提升工作效率的得力助手。
    3424次使用
  • 星月写作:AI网文创作神器,助力爆款小说速成
    星月写作
    星月写作是国内首款聚焦中文网络小说创作的AI辅助工具,解决网文作者从构思到变现的全流程痛点。AI扫榜、专属模板、全链路适配,助力新人快速上手,资深作者效率倍增。
    4528次使用
  • MagicLight.ai:叙事驱动AI动画视频创作平台 | 高效生成专业级故事动画
    MagicLight
    MagicLight.ai是全球首款叙事驱动型AI动画视频创作平台,专注于解决从故事想法到完整动画的全流程痛点。它通过自研AI模型,保障角色、风格、场景高度一致性,让零动画经验者也能高效产出专业级叙事内容。广泛适用于独立创作者、动画工作室、教育机构及企业营销,助您轻松实现创意落地与商业化。
    3802次使用
微信登录更方便
  • 密码登录
  • 注册账号
登录即同意 用户协议隐私政策
返回登录
  • 重置密码